Puppy Daycare Age Need
Puppy daycare can give young puppies with a lot of socialization, exercise, and guidance. It likewise helps them discover to follow standard commands and regimens.
However, there are some age limitations for young puppies that need to be fulfilled before they can attend young puppy day care. These constraints are based upon vaccination schedules and physical capabilities.
Young puppies must go to the very least 12 weeks old
Puppies that have gotten their preliminary round of inoculations can start participating in childcare around 12 weeks old. This allows them to play with other puppies and canines while being carefully checked by a vet specialist. The called for vaccines include rabies, dHLPP (distemper, hepatitis, leptospirosis, parvovirus, and parainfluenza), and influenza.
The young puppy's teeth must be expanding in by this factor, so the team can aid protect against any kind of undesirable chewing. In addition, the pup will be more mature and may start exhibiting less worry around people than they did at an earlier age.
Newborn young puppies can not make it through without their mom's colostrum, which includes crucial nutrients and antibodies for their vulnerable body immune systems. They need to additionally registered nurse to obtain their mom's milk for the very first 4 to 6 weeks of life, which is a soothing, bonding experience that assists young puppies discover exactly how to behave and communicate with their atmosphere.
By the time they reach 12 weeks of age, puppies are typically fully weaned from their mommies and are consuming business pup food. They have actually likely been introduced to littermates and friendly adults, and are showing interest in playing with other pets and human beings. By this age, the pups have actually likewise undergone an important anxiety phase, so they are a lot less most likely to be stressed by new experiences.
Young puppies ought to be vaccinated
Puppies must be vaccinated against a collection of conditions in order to protect against ailment and fatality. These consist of rabies, distemper, parainfluenza, corona infection and adenovirus (typically given in a combination vaccine). It is important to get the pup inoculations Scarsdale that their vet suggests. These injections safeguard the puppy from conditions that can be deadly to them, and additionally shield people from illness that can spread from pets to people.
Newborn pups have not had a possibility to establish their own resistance, so they obtain easy immunity from their mothers in the form of mother's antibodies. This is moved across the placenta or in their first milk, known as colostrum. Nevertheless, this maternal protection decreases over the course of the pup's life and is mostly gone by twelve weeks of age.
Puppies ought to begin the initial vaccine collection at 6 to 8 weeks of age and get a booster every two weeks until they are four months old. It is important that the inoculations are gotten from a vet that is educated and controlled to administer them correctly. Vaccines are vulnerable to becoming ineffective when they are exposed to warm temperature levels, so it is crucial that the vaccines be maintained chilled and handled carefully. Some animal sanctuaries and not-for-profit animal groups host affordable neighborhood vaccination clinics.
Puppies should be socialized
Puppies have to be revealed to a variety of individuals, animals, and environments in order to develop the social skills required for them to live as satisfied and effective animals. This process is called socializing and it starts at an early age. The crucial socialization home window is 0-16 weeks, when pups' brains are most malleable and flexible. Throughout this time around, pet dogs learn how to interact with dog boarding training near me individuals and other animals, play actions, self-control abilities, bite restraint, and a lot more.
If a young puppy is not effectively interacted socially during this period, it can cause life-long anxiousness and anxiety. In many cases, this can also cause hostile habits.
Young puppies need to be exposed to a large number of different views, noises and atmospheres, including children, elderly individuals, males with mustaches, and other physical differences from their family members. This can help them become more approving of these sorts of points as adults. During this process, it's important to use positive organizations (food deals with) with every one of these new experiences to guarantee that they do not become frightening or distressed. It's additionally practical to utilize a soothing voice and to keep sessions short. If a pup ends up being nervous, stop the communication and attempt once more later on with a reduced strength level. This is exactly how canines become comfortable and confident in their environment.
